ФУНКЦИИ (для исключения повторений используют предикат DISTINCT)
Функция | Описание |
SUM(выражение|имя столбца) | Вычисление суммы значений столбца |
AVG(выражение|имя столбца) | Вычисление среднего значения столбца |
MIN(выражение) | Нахождение наименьшего среди значений |
MAX(выражение) | Нахождение наибольшего среди значений |
COUNT(имя столбца) | Подсчет количества значений в столбце |
COUNT(*) | Подсчет строк в результате выполнения запроса |
Задание 1. Написать на языке SQL запросы для получения полного списка всех студентов колледжа.
Задание 2.Выбрать из БД «Колледж» фамилии и имена студентов группы «_____».
Задание 3.Выбрать из БД «Колледж» фамилии и имена студентов группы «_____», родившихся до _______ года.
Задание 4.Получить список всех студентов, обучающихся в колледже, кроме тех, кто учиться в группе __________.
Задание 5. Получить список студентов колледжа обучающихся в группах ___________________. Решить задачу двумя способами:
- используя оператор IN
- используя логические операторы
Задание 6.Вычислить количество студентов в каждой группе.
Контрольные вопросы
1. Какую роль играет язык SQL в программных системах разработки баз данных?
2 .Назовите назначение следующих слов языка: FROM; WHERE; GROUP BY; HAVING;
ORDER BY.
3. Из каких групп операторов состоит язык SQL?
4. Что является основной отличительной особенностью системы SQL Server 7.0. по сравнению с предыдущими версиями?
5.Назовите основные задачи, решаемые с помощью следующих инструментов SQL Server 7.О.:
|
|
SQL Server Enterprise Manager;
SQL Server Query Analyzer;
SQL Server Upgrade Wizard.
Лабораторная работа №14
Тема: Защита информации в системах управления базами данных
Теоретическое введение. В Microsoft Office Access 2007 предусмотрена улучшенная модель безопасности, которая упрощает процесс защиты базы данных и ее открытия с включенной защитой. Примечание: хотя предлагаемые методы повышают уровень безопасности, наилучший способ защиты данных — хранение таблиц на специальном сервере и хранение форм и отчетов на локальных компьютерах или в общих сетевых ресурсах.
Задание 1. Выполнить шифрование базы данных «Колледж» паролем.
Технология выполнения задания
В средстве шифрования, доступном Access 2007, объединены и усовершенствованы два предыдущих средства — применение паролей и шифрование базы данных. При использовании пароля базы данных для шифрования базы данных эти данные становятся недоступны для других средств, и другие пользователи вынуждены вводить пароль, чтобы получить доступ к этой базе данных. Для шифрования в Access 2007 используется более эффективный алгоритм, чем в более ранних версиях Access.
· Откройте базу данных в монопольном режиме, для этого:
|
|
- щелкните значок Кнопка Office , а затем выберите команду Открыть;
- в диалоговом окне Открытие найдите файл, который нужно открыть, и выделите его (одним щелчком);
- нажмите стрелку рядом с кнопкой Открыть и выберите вариант Монопольно:
· на закладке Работа с базами данных в группе Работа с базами данных щелкните Зашифровать паролем:
· откроется диалоговое окно Задание пароля базы данных, введите пароль в поле Пароль, повторите его в поле Подтверждение и нажмите кнопку ОК;
· самостоятельно изучить возможности дешифровки базы данных.
Создание резервной копии базы данных.
· щелкните значок Кнопка Office , выберите команду Управление, затем Резервная копия базы данных;
· в появившемся окне Сохранение укажите место для сохранения резервной копии базы данных.
Дата добавления: 2018-04-04; просмотров: 228; Мы поможем в написании вашей работы! |
Мы поможем в написании ваших работ!